Job description

Want to build a brighter, bolder future and cultivate your career? Join Ecolab's team and help create a world in which we all thrive.

Nalco Water, an Ecolab company, helps customers conserve more than 161 billion gallons of water annually. We serve industries from food & beverage to mining and manufacturing, delivering innovative solutions that reduce, reuse, and recycle water while protecting systems and equipment. Our team combines deep technical expertise with smart technology to drive efficiency, sustainability, and performance.

What You Will Do
  • Generate and execute work plans and strategies to support our business operations within existing customer base, and in major, competitively-held accounts, to meet defined territory Scope of Work goals.
  • Work closely with our sales teams in large, strategic current and prospective customers to understand business needs and recommend continuous improvement and innovation plans that will maintain and grow sales within assigned territory
  • Develop strong relationships with key stakeholders within current and prospective customers, including plant or facility executives
  • Engage in problem solving by performing system analysis, interpreting data and providing written recommendations to ensure customer operations are performing at optimal levels
  • Demonstrate the ability to stabilize jeopardy business in large, strategic accounts.
Minimum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ree or proven experience working in water treatment
  • Technical sales or field sales support experience
  • Possess a valid Driver's License and acceptable Motor Vehicle Record
  • Immigration sponsorship is not available for this role
  • Location London and South East
Preferred Qualifications
  • Bachelor's degree in engineering (chemical, mechanical, industrial) or life sciences (biology, chemistry, etc.)
  • Water treatment or specialty chemical industry experience
  • Working knowledge of Data Centre water operations, permitting processes and maintenance requirements
